Add A New Dimension to Your Personal Space With These Accent Wall Hues

Neutral colours in rooms may feel shabby. But did you know muted shades look perfect when you combine them with accent walls?

Simply put, an accent wall draws attention to one part of your room that otherwise gets overlooked. Moreover, it offers a decorative flair to the house’s décor. Are you already convinced to invest in these walls? Try out the following hues to add a dimension to your space.

A Black Wall to Improve Your Culinary Features

A modern kitchen is incomplete without a dynamic accent wall. If you want to add a personalised appeal to the space, why don’t you try out a bold appeal? Elevate its architectural elements by painting a black wall in contrast to the neutral hue.

How about a black wall that exaggerates the artistic components of your kitchen? Don’t forget that your kitchen is your house’s heart. So, if you love black, it’s time to bring out the true essence of this space.

Red that Brings Spiritual Power to Your Prayer Room

Red is an energetic shade that brightens up the entire area. A red accent wall brings an enticing appeal to your kitchen. But it’s alright if you don’t want to paint your kitchen red.

Alternatively, you can always select this hue for your prayer room – isn’t it? If you believe in Vastu, you already know that red is an auspicious colour mainly associated with strength.

Grey that Sets the Mood in Your Dining Area

Be it a romantic date night at home or an evening chit-chat session over a snack break, you need a perfect atmosphere in your dining area. And to add warmth to your space, it’s time to go bold with the design. A grey wall with brown undertones can uplift the mood.

You may think grey is a bland colour. But it gives you an unconventional artistic route to help you incorporate a statement look into your dining room.

Add Life to Your Bedroom with a Green Accent Wall

Green symbolises calmness, and mint green is a trendy hue most homeowners love in today’s generation. So, how about transforming your monotonous bedroom design? No matter how hectic the day, your bedroom is a safe haven. Here’s where you crash after a tiring day. To make it a happy space, you must modify its aesthetic elements. Start by painting a green wall.
